The Singapore threshing machine market is relatively niche, primarily driven by the agricultural sector`s requirements. Threshing machines play a crucial role in separating grains from the harvested crop. While Singapore agricultural sector is relatively small compared to other industries, there is a growing emphasis on sustainability and modernization in agriculture. As a result, the demand for efficient and eco-friendly threshing machines may see a gradual increase. However, the market is likely to remain limited in size, with only a few specialized manufacturers catering to this specific niche.
The threshing machine market in Singapore is influenced by the agriculture sector`s modernization efforts. Threshing machines are vital for separating grains from crop plants, and their adoption is driven by the need for efficient and labor-saving agricultural practices. As Singapore strives to enhance food security through sustainable farming, farmers are investing in mechanized farming equipment, including threshing machines. Moreover, government incentives and subsidies for agricultural machinery adoption are encouraging farmers to invest in these machines, further bolstering market growth.
The Singapore threshing machine market faces challenges related to agricultural modernization. While Singapore is not a major agricultural producer, there is a growing interest in urban farming and sustainable agriculture. Threshing machines must be adapted to suit the needs of these smaller-scale, technology-driven agricultural practices. Additionally, ensuring the availability of skilled operators and addressing maintenance and repair challenges can be obstacles in this market.
The pandemic had mixed effects on the Singapore threshing machine market. On one hand, disruptions in the agricultural supply chain and labor shortages posed challenges to the agriculture sector. Farmers faced difficulties in obtaining and maintaining equipment like threshing machines. On the other hand, the government`s support for local agriculture and food security initiatives led to increased investment in modern farming equipment, including threshing machines. Digitalization and remote monitoring became crucial for machine maintenance and operation during lockdowns.
The threshing machine market is dominated by established companies like Kubota Corporation, John Deere, and AGCO Corporation.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
